#HMM

HMM模型和Viterbi算法

1、简介  隐含马尔可夫模型并不是俄罗斯数学家马尔可夫发明的,而是美国数学家鲍姆提出的,隐含马尔可夫模型的训练方法(鲍姆-韦尔奇算法)也是以他名字命名的。隐含马尔可夫模型一直被认为是解决大多数自然语言处理问题最为快速、有效的方法。2、马尔可夫假设  随机过程中各个状态St的概率分布,只与它的前一个状态St-1有关,即P...
代码星球 代码星球·2021-02-15

隐马尔可夫(HMM)、前/后向算法、Viterbi算法

       图1     如上图所示,白色那一行描述由一个隐藏的马尔科夫链生成不可观测的状态随机序列,蓝紫色那一行是各个状态生成可观测的随机序列    &nb...

隐马尔可夫模型(Hidden Markov Model,HMM)

介绍崔晓源翻译我们通常都习惯寻找一个事物在一段时间里的变化规律。在很多领域我们都希望找到这个规律,比如计算机中的指令顺序,句子中的词顺序和语音中的词顺序等等。一个最适用的例子就是天气的预测。首先,本文会介绍声称概率模式的系统,用来预测天气的变化然后,我们会分析这样一个系统,我们希望预测的状态是隐藏在表象之后的,并不是我...

HMM-维特比算法

 HMM-前向后向算法理解与实现(python)HMM-维特比算法理解与实现(python)解码问题给定观测序列 O=O1O2...OTO=O1O2...OT,模型 λ(A,B,π)λ(A,B,π),找到最可能的状态序列 I∗...
代码星球 代码星球·2020-09-08

PHP获取当前时间的毫秒数(yyyyMMddHHmmssSSS)

1second=1000millisecond=1000,000microsecond=1000,000,000nanosecond    php的毫秒是没有默认函数的,但提供了一个microtime()函数,该函数返回包含两个元素,一个是秒数,一个是小数表示的毫秒数,借助此函数...

Linux内存管理-内核的shmall和shmmax参数(性能调优)(转)

内核的shmall和shmmax参数SHMMAX=配置了最大的内存segment的大小:这个设置的比SGA_MAX_SIZE大比较好。SHMMIN=最小的内存segment的大小SHMMNI=整个系统的内存segment的总个数SHMSEG=每个进程可以使用的内存segment的最大个数配置信号灯(semphore)的...

一文搞懂HMM(隐马尔可夫模型)-转载

HMM(隐马尔可夫模型)是用来描述隐含未知参数的统计模型,举一个经典的例子:一个东京的朋友每天根据天气{下雨,天晴}决定当天的活动{公园散步,购物,清理房间}中的一种,我每天只能在twitter上看到她发的推“啊,我前天公园散步、昨天购物、今天清理房间了!”,那么我可以根据她发的推特推断东京这三...

一文搞懂HMM(隐马尔可夫模型)

简单来说,熵是表示物质系统状态的一种度量,用它老表征系统的无序程度。熵越大,系统越无序,意味着系统结构和运动的不确定和无规则;反之,,熵越小,系统越有序,意味着具有确定和有规则的运动状态。熵的中文意思是热量被温度除的商。负熵是物质系统有序化,组织化,复杂化状态的一种度量。熵最早来原于物理学.德国物理学家鲁道夫&midd...

卡尔曼滤波(kalman)相关理论以及与HMM、最小二乘法关系

 一、什么是卡尔曼滤波  在雷达目标跟踪中,通常会用到Kalman滤波来形成航迹,以前没有学过机器学习相关知识,学习Kalman时,总感觉公式看完就忘,而且很多东西云里雾里并不能深入理解,最后也就直接套那几个递推公式了。通过上一篇CRF,我们可以顺便回顾一下HMM,事实上,这几种算法和Kalman之间是有联系...

HMM相关文章索引

1条回复HMM系列文章是52nlp上访问量较高的一批文章,这里做个索引,方便大家参考。HMM学习HMM学习最佳范例一:介绍 HMM学习最佳范例二:生成模式 HMM学习最佳范例三:隐藏模式 HMM学习最佳范例四:隐马尔科夫模型 HMM学习最佳范例五:前向算法HMM学习最佳范例五:前...
代码星球 代码星球·2020-04-03